Swat vs. PA College

Both Swarthmore College and Pennsylvania College of Health Sciences are Private, 4 years schools located in Pennsylvania. The following statements compare Swarthmore College and Pennsylvania College of Health Sciences with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are private.
  • Swat's tuition ($62,412) is more expensive than PA College ($31,866).
  • Swat's acceptance rate (6.93%) is lower than PA College (45.70%).
  • Swat has higher yield (42.49%) than PA College (35.79%).
  • Swat's SAT score (1,520) is higher than PA College (1,120).
  • Swat's students to faculty ratio (8 to 1) is lower than PA College (13 to 1).
  • PA College (1,775 students) is larger than Swat (1,625 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Swat ($51,095) has higher amount of financial aid than PA College ($7,739).
  • Swat's graduation rate (93%) is higher than PA College (58%).
